Linux kernel mirror (for testing) git.kernel.org/pub/scm/linux/kernel/git/torvalds/linux.git
kernel os linux

ieee1394: eth1394: revert parent device to that in 2.6.20

After ieee1394 was converted away from class_device like the networking
subsystem was already in 2.6.21, eth1394's device may point to the
fw-host device as its parent again like in 2.6.20.

This affects userspace tools which examine the sysfs representation of
eth1394's device.

Signed-off-by: Stefan Richter <stefanr@s5r6.in-berlin.de>

+1 -3
+1 -3
drivers/ieee1394/eth1394.c
··· 599 599 } 600 600 601 601 SET_MODULE_OWNER(dev); 602 - 603 - /* This used to be &host->device in Linux 2.6.20 and before. */ 604 - SET_NETDEV_DEV(dev, host->device.parent); 602 + SET_NETDEV_DEV(dev, &host->device); 605 603 606 604 priv = netdev_priv(dev); 607 605 INIT_LIST_HEAD(&priv->ip_node_list);